Sous Debian/Ubuntu :
apt install btrfs-compsize
compsize /mnt/btrfs-partition
Dans Fedora :
dnf install compsize
compsize /mnt/btrfs-partition
le résultat ressemble à ceci :
Processed 123574 files, 1399139 regular extents (1399139 refs), 69614 inline.
Type Perc Disk Usage Uncompressed Referenced
TOTAL 73% 211G 289G 289G
none 100% 174G 174G 174G
lzo 32% 37G 115G 115G
Selon le wiki btrfs, il n'y a pas de support intégré pour cela, mais l'outil compsize peut mesurer la compression sur btrfs.
Le df
la sortie sera similaire à btrfs fi df
en ce sens qu'il indiquera la quantité d'espace disque utilisée, et non la taille non compressée. Le wiki dit que vous pouvez "deviner" en comparant df
sortie avant et après la compression d'un fichier. Une autre option consiste à utiliser un programme qui totalisera les données réelles telles que rsync --stats
sur un essai, qui indiquera la quantité de données lues.